Oneiric annoys me sending messages "Authentication required by Wireless 
Network" ad infinitum.
I did not aks Oneiric to connect to a wireless access point. 
Lucid was more intelligent and stopped annoying me after a while after I had 
told it not to connect to this wireless network.
I expect that Oneiric GNOME 3 learns at least after the third denied message 
that I am connected via Ethernet and do not wish a wireless connection.
